My Buying Guides on Go Kart Chassis Kit
When I first decided to build my own go kart, choosing the right chassis kit was one of the most important steps. The chassis is the foundation of your entire go kart, so getting the right one can make a huge difference in performance, safety, and enjoyment. Here’s what I learned along the way, and what I recommend you consider before making your purchase.
1. Understand What a Go Kart Chassis Kit Includes
Before buying, I made sure to know exactly what comes in the kit. Most go kart chassis kits include the frame, steering components, and sometimes the mounting hardware. Some kits also come with a seat and wheels, but many don’t — so check carefully to avoid surprises.
2. Choose the Right Size and Style
Go kart chassis kits come in different sizes and styles, depending on the age group and type of go kart you want to build. I had to decide if I wanted a kid’s kart, an adult-sized kart, or something for racing. Make sure the dimensions fit your height and weight, and consider the style that suits your intended use — whether it’s for casual fun or competitive racing.
3. Material and Build Quality
The chassis frame material is critical for durability and safety. Most kits use steel tubing, which I found strong and reliable. Some high-end kits use chromoly steel or aluminum for a lighter frame. I personally preferred a sturdy steel frame since it can handle rougher conditions and is easier to repair if needed.
4. Compatibility with Engine and Other Parts
I had to check if the chassis kit was compatible with the engine I planned to use. Some kits are designed for specific engine sizes or brands. Also, consider the mounting points and whether you can easily attach brakes, wheels, and other components. Compatibility saved me a lot of headaches during assembly.
5. Ease of Assembly
Since I’m not a professional mechanic, I looked for a kit that was beginner-friendly with clear instructions. Some kits come pre-welded and require minimal assembly, while others require welding and advanced skills. If you want a quick build, choose a kit that matches your skill level.
6. Budget Considerations
Price varies widely depending on quality, materials, and included parts. I set a budget beforehand and tried to find the best value without compromising safety. Sometimes spending a bit more upfront saved me money on repairs or upgrades later.
7. Customer Reviews and Brand Reputation
Before buying, I read customer reviews and researched brands to find reliable manufacturers. Positive feedback about durability, fit, and customer service helped me narrow down my choices and feel confident in my purchase.
8. Safety Features
Safety is paramount. I checked that the chassis kit had proper reinforcement points and was designed to handle the forces during driving. Some kits also offer options for adding roll cages or seat belts, which I highly recommend if you plan on driving at higher speeds.
